DARPA, founded in 1958 in response to the Russian launch of Sputnik, doesn't fear losing institutional knowledge. In fact, it sees a downside to having long-tenured employees.
DARPA was created so that America would never be defeated by technological surprise. In Iraq and Afghanistan, U.S. military forces faced Improvised Explosive Devices (IEDs).
DARPA helped create the internet, unmanned aerial drones, prosthetic limbs and Siri. It was created in 1958 in response to the earth-shattering launch of Sputnik by the Soviet Union.
